You're making the same mistake as the other 5 people to have trouble with debs and post a thread about it today.

The right way to do this is to use App manager to install from the repository. Look, he explains that it's in Extras-devel: http://talk.maemo.org/showpost.php?p...&postcount=411

That means two important things.
  1. It's beta or worse. It could burn up your device, brick it, or do really subtle but destructive things.
  2. All of the dependencies are also in the repository. There's NO NEED to install a deb.

Don't install .debs! Honestly, nobody but developers have any reason to be installing individual debs.

Usually......... Yes. Flashing should fix it.

This is why the use of "brick" kind of confuses me around here.. my understanding of a "bricked" device was not just that it didn't boot, but that it was completely dead. Flashing wouldn't help. But I think for the most part, people around here use "bricked" as meaning you get stuck in a boot-loop, or something similar.

Sorry, i was a bit ambiguous. It's not the installing individual .debs that's the risk so much as installing apps from extras-devel. These are apps not expected to be fully ready for end users, so there are real problems you can run into. It doesn't matter whether you install the app from the repository or download the .deb and install it, either way, it's beta quality at best.

My point was, though, that if you're going to install beta quality software, at least do it from the repository like a sane person. This gives you the advantage of automatically resolving dependencies and keeping you informed when there are updates.
